Job Overview:

Description

  

Join JC Ford Company, Inc. as a CAD Designer/Draftsman in Columbia, TN. This internship offers hands-on experience in Part validation, Inventor & Vault. You will work closely with our Design team to support the development of cutting-edge products that uphold JC Ford’s reputation as an industry leader.

Requirements

  

  • Utilize Autodesk Inventor CAD software to develop innovative and market-leading product designs.
  • Apply knowledge of manufacturing principles, engineering practices, mathematics, materials, and physical      sciences to design components for various manufacturing processes including machining, sheet metal bending/rolling, welding, and CNC      machining.
  • Create and update detailed production engineering drawings for assemblies, components, and layouts.
  • Verify dimensions, materials, and positional relationships of components within CAD assemblies.
  • Establish and adhere to drafting standards in line with company guidelines.
  • Generate and maintain Bills of Materials (BOMs) for mechanical parts, sub-assemblies, and assemblies.
  • Organize and manage production CAD files using Vault PDM.
  • Adhere to plant safety procedures to maintain a safe working environment.

Qualifications:

  • Currently pursuing a Technical degree or associates Degreesign, or a related field.
  • Proficiency in Autodesk Inventor  CAD software.
  • Strong understanding of manufacturing processes and design for manufacturability principles.
  • Ability to create detailed technical drawings and documentation.
  • Knowledge of drafting standards and practices.
  • Excellent communication skills and ability to collaborate effectively within a team environment.
Prior internship experience or coursework related to CAD design is advantageous.
